CD Returns In Columbus On 92.9

Lance Ventaby Lance Venta
November 21, 2020

CD 92.9 92 Nine 102.5 WWCD 1580 WMYC 1550 WDLR ColumbusAfter moving to digital only on October 31, WWCD Limited Alternative “CD 102.5” has relaunched in Columbus on a new frequency.

As we first indicated in our 11/12 Domain Insight, the station relaunched on Saturday evening as “CD 92.9” on ICS Communications’ 1580 WMYC/92.9 W225CS Columbus. The station will also be heard on 1550 WDLR/92.9 W225CM Delaware OH beginning January 1, 2021. WMYC had been simulcasting WDLR since July and they rebranded as Classic Hits “My 92.9” over Labor Day Weekend.

“CD 92.9” will be returning to a much different competitive landscape. As opposed to being on a Class B FM signal, the station will be heard on two translators covering portions of the Columbus market. It has also gained a new competitor as iHeartMedia debuted “105.7 Columbus Alternative” WXZX this past Monday.

In a Facebook post announcing the relaunch, owner Randy Malloy commented:

Central Ohio’s favorite radio stations, CD101.1 and CD102.5, are now at 92.9 FM! Same team; same music; same things you loved about CD101 and 102.5, but on a new signal. CD 92.9 FM on-air in Columbus, and soon, Delaware as well!

As CD102.5 was leaving the FM airwaves, our social media platforms lit up. We reached nearly 1,000,000 people across our social media platforms, and we read as many comments as possible so that we could learn what you truly want. We learned how much you missed having us on the FM dial, and we knew we had to find a way to come back. Luckily, we did!

We couldn’t wait to get back on-air, which comes with some notes we want you to be aware of. Our Columbus signal – now coming from the top of the Huntington building downtown – is currently operating at reduced capacity as some construction finishes up. We’ll be putting out a much stronger signal in the days ahead! But we’re not stopping there – at the beginning of 2021, our signal will also broadcast at 92.9 FM in Delaware as well!

Two signals, two cities, same frequency; bigger, and better than ever.
